Cask at the Bird-in-Hand, Knowl Hill. Pale straw with a scummy looking white head; some weak tropical fruit aromas; a sweet grainy body with some orange fruit; and a dry bitter finish; but overall this seems rather muddled, and not as crisp as it could be.

Gravity dispense at Ascot Racecourse Beer Festival 2012 - 06/10/12. Hazy golden with a white head that soon thins. Light fruit nose, small trace of hops, buttery diacetyl tones. Taste follows, hops a little muted, some fruit notes. Medium bodied with moderate carbonation. A tad dull !
